In 'Stender', the Tenth Circuit considered whether a federal court sitting in diversity can award costs under a state law when those same costs aren't recoverable under Federal Rule of Civil Procedure 54(d). Applying the U.S. Supreme Court's decision in 'Shady Grove Orthopedic Associates', the Tenth Circuit concluded that the Federal Rule takes precedence.Armstrong Teasdale Launches in Utah as Salt Lake City Boom Continues
